Main Office
3802 Curtiss Pkwy, Miami Springs, FL 33166-7107
(305) 871-7770
We Are Here
Automobile Parts & Supplies Retail New in Miami Springs, Florida
Main Office
3802 Curtiss Pkwy, Miami Springs, FL 33166-7107
(305) 871-7770
Copyright © 2024 WebForCompany.com. All rights reserved.